Transaction 74ef2ee71fc712182a331746d88ee521dbc46720b27a153101f8da7839e8d08f

1 Input
2 Outputs
  • 74ef2ee71fc712182a331746d88ee521dbc46720b27a153101f8da7839e8d08f:0
  • value  5999733
    address  34kT8n4jXmXjdMheGZrQyDRGtaVFHGFtsy
  • 74ef2ee71fc712182a331746d88ee521dbc46720b27a153101f8da7839e8d08f:1
  • value  14320334
    address  bc1qwg22ycz3ekg46gz244qnhxu60hcwyd5k0s3dal